Expert: Azerbaijan’s ‘good will’ to negotiate has nothing to do with reality
Azerbaijan showed its ineffective approach in the Nagorno-Karabakh conflict negotiation process, political scientist Alexander Markarov told reporters, commenting on the trilateral presidential meeting in Sochi and escalation of border tensions by Azerbaijan.
“Armenia showed that Azerbaijan’s ‘good will’ to negotiate has nothing to do with reality and Azerbaijan showed that it does not want to resolve the conflict through peace talks,” the analyst said.
Markarov also said that it is not clear yet what is on the negotiating table and what concessions the parties can make.
